  1. Hey Flathead lovers, I think I represented ya this past weekend. I drove 1200 brutal round trip miles (Austin, Tx to Joplin, Mo) in my roadster and the ole flatty never missed a beat. In fact, I think it gained a bit a respect from my SBC and Hemi riding mates. The ole flathead powered my roadster in near 100 degree heat, a traffic jam in Dallas, an Oklahoma down pour, and day long cruising at speeds well over 80mph. In fact, there were a few sustained jaunts of 90mph. T5 trannies rule!
